Mount Kenya University Kitale Campus

The Mount Kenya University Kitale Campus was founded in December 2010 and opened for business as a teaching facility in January 2011 with just 17 students. Since that time, this institution has consistently provided top-notch programs that draw applicants who wish to be globally competitive.

Today, it is a symbol of research, higher education training, and infrastructure development in Trans Nzoia County. In addition to its magnificent Ksh400 million educational structure, Kwanza Research Farm is located there. In what is regarded as Kenya's breadbasket, the farm is leading studies on how to increase food output.

Mount Kenya University Kitale campus fee structure

Despite being private, Mount Kenya University has more affordable tuition costs than state universities do for students who pay for themselves. A breakdown of the MKU fee schedule is shown below:

Certificate

You will pay between Ksh 20,550 and Ksh 33,600 for a certificate course.

Diploma

You will pay between Ksh 20,550 and Ksh 34,550 every semester for a diploma course.

Degree

The cost of a degree in health-related coursework ranges from Ksh. 54,550 to Ksh. 85,550. The cost of a bachelor's degree in medicine and surgery, however, is Ksh. 129,550 per semester. This amount can range from Ksh 45,550 to Ksh 59,550 each semester at other institutions.

Masters

You will have to pay Ksh. 59,550 every semester for a master's degree. Costs for a Master's degree in a health-related field range from 70,000 to 79,550 Kenyan Shillings. The cost per semester for a clinical medicine master's is Ksh. 104,550.

PhDs

A Ph.D. will cost you at least Ksh. 200,000 each year. You must pay Ksh. 150,000 annually for any course offered by the School of Pure and Applied Sciences. in support of a Ph.D. in philosophy. You'll have to pay Ksh. 250,000 a year for it.

Mount Kenya University Kitale campus intake

Three times a year—in January, May, and August—intakes are held at the Mount Kenya University Kitale campus. Visit the Kitale campus if you're interested in enrolling at the university during these intakes. Or you can apply online through its official website. Detailed instruction on how to apply is provided below:

1. Visit the university's official website

2. Download the MKU application form

3. Next, fill in the application form and email it with academic documents to apply@mku.ac.ke.

Application forms that have been properly filled out should be sent to the Registrar-Academic Administration. KCSE, KCPE, and professional certificates, as well as copies of ID and passport, should be sent with the application.

 The following is the application fee: 

• Ksh 1,000 (undergraduate programs, certificates, and diplomas) 

• Ksh. 2,000 (for post-graduate programs) for applicants from East Africa 

• All applicants from outside of East Africa must pay $50 USD.
